GAMIFICATION DESIGN FOR HIGH SCHOOL
STUDENT WITH UNSTABLE INTERNET
CONNECTION DURING COVID-19 PANDEMIC

Abstract. Bali is one of the islands located in Indonesia, which is famous
for its natural beauty. Bali also has a unique culture, a special attraction for
tourists. The majority of Balinese are Hindu. Hinduism is not only about
divinity but also about traditions, manners and moral values. So it is very
important to be taught from an early age. In schools students also get Hindu
religious lessons, starting from elementary school (SD) to senior high school
(SMA). Since the spread of the corona virus (COVID-19) in Indonesia, and
more and more people have been infected with the corona virus. To prevent
the spread of the corona virus from spreading, the government closed
schools. Students are required to study online from home with all the
limitations that exist. Teachers who do not understand using technology,
unstable internet access, use of large internet quotas, and students do not
have adequate electronic devices. The internet connection is often unstable,
causing tasks that are received or sent are often late. In addition, online
learning causes almost no interaction between teachers and students. So that
the involvement and motivation of students to learn decreases. The methods
that can be used to increase student motivation and student involvement is
gamification. Marczewski Gamification Framework can be used to design
gamification in Hindu religious subjects. In this study, the achiever user type
is used. In this research uses 3 game mechanics, Level / Progression, Quest
/ Challenges, Achievements / Rewards.
